jenins 一键自动部署

ps aux|grep weixin|grep -v grep|grep -v kafka|grep -v fileserver|grep -v jenkins|awk '{print $2}'|xargs kill -9
#ps aux|grep api|grep -v grep|grep -v fileserver|grep -v jenkins|cut -c 9-15|xargs kill -9
 
sleep 3
 
# path="/home/jenkins/jenkins_home/workspace/car_loan/wjs/car-loan-parent/car-loan-web/target/car-loan-web-0.0.1-SNAPSHOT"
# cd $path
 
 
#echo " ====> 项目编译打包中 ..."
#mvn clean package install -DskipTests
 
cd /home/weixin/apache-tomcat-7.0.69/webapps/
rm -rf ./*
 
cd  /home/jenkins/jenkins_home/workspace/weixin/wjs-web-parent/wjs-wechat-web/target/
cp -r wjs-wechat-web-0.0.1-SNAPSHOT/ /home/weixin/apache-tomcat-7.0.69/webapps/
 
cd /home/weixin/apache-tomcat-7.0.69/work/
rm  -rf *
echo " ====> 开始重启tiku-module-tomcat中 ..."
cd /home/weixin/apache-tomcat-7.0.69/bin/
./startup.sh & tail -f ../logs/catalina.out
 
echo " ====> 主人,项目部署完毕了 ..."
 

猜你喜欢

转载自www.cnblogs.com/xiaochaoyin/p/9242197.html